DOL starter ( direct-on-line )

A direct-on-line (DOL) starter is a Three phase induction motor starter used to start and control the operation of a Three phase induction motors. It provides a simple and effective way to start the induction motor by connecting directly to the mains supply without any harm. While running, DOL starts applying full voltage to the motor, making it start abruptly, suitable for small and medium sized motors that do not need high starting power.

Construction of DOL starter

1. Circuit breaker

Circuit breakers or fuses are connected directly to the power supply and are used to prevent short circuits. In the event of a short circuit, it cuts off the electricity and protects the system from all kinds of dangers.

2. Contactor 

  • Contactor acts as a switch under normal working conditions by providing the means to switch ON and switch OFF the motor.

  • It holds the switch ON condition when the motor is running by the use of a latch mechanism and interrupts the flow of current to the motor once the stop button is pressed.

  • It also incorporates the overload tripping mechanism that can be operated by either thermal or magnetic overload trips. These tripping mechanisms are activated when there is a sustained increase of current flow through the starter.

3. Start and Stop Push Buttons: 

A direct online starter consists of two buttons, a GREEN button for starting and a RED for stopping purpose of the motor.
 
These two push buttons  Green and Red for  starting and stop control the circuit.

Working principle of DOL starter



  • The direct online starter has a common operating contactor C  controlled by a start (normally open)  button and a stop (normally closed)  button.  When the start  button (S1) is pressed, the contactor coil C receives energy from the twoconductors R and Y. Main contact (M) and  contact (A) are closed, x and y terminals are short. Therefore, the asynchronous motor is connected to the mains voltage.  

  • When the  button is released, it moves backwards with the spring control. Despite this, contactor coil C is still energized from the  x and y terminals. Therefore, the main contact (M) remains closed and the motor continues to receive electricity. For this reason, contact (A) is also called contact.   

  • When the stop  button (S2) is pressed, the contactor coil C is de-energized, thus the contactor coil C is de-energized. Therefore, the main contact (M) and  contact (A) are opened. The  motor is cut off, so the motor stops.

Applications

Direct on line starters are commonly used in industries , to start small water pumps, conveyor belts, fans, and compressors.
